Pros & Cons

The AI used to provide these results are constantly improving. These results might change.

Pros

They store compactly in a soft case which makes finding a spot for them easy. It fits perfect into my viking aviator saddlebags. I have a very complete stanley & dewalt home tool kit, but i wanted something for my car in case of emergency.

Only thing missing is a 1/4 in drive ratchet. It has a good selection of sockets and a sturdy crescent wrench. The only tool it doesn't have is a hammer.

For occasional use when in a pinch, they work great. My only complaint, which is more of a complaint about the seller, is it was packed poorly and the case was destroyed in shipment.



Cons

The socket adapter wouldn't stay on the screwdriver handle, there is no ratchet handle. The flashlight is only 3 long and runs on 1 aa battery. Broke 2 different sockets and the ratchet ended up busted too.

Compact is one thing dinky is more like it. The tools' handles are not nearly as small as i expect from a stubby set. I find that the tools to not fit securely in their places.
